Written question asked by Wes Streeting (Labour) on Wednesday, 1 May 2024,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Wednesday, 8 May 2024 (named day). It was answered by Andrew Stephenson (Conservative) on Wednesday, 8 May 2024 on behalf of the Department of Health and Social Care.
Community Diagnostic Centres: Osteoporosis
- Question
-
To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, if she will make an estimate of the number of bone density scans conducted in community diagnostic centres in the last 12 months.
- Answer
-
Data on the number of bone density scans, also known as DEXA scans, conducted in community diagnostic centres, is publicly available in the NHS Diagnostics Waiting Times and Activity (DM01) dataset. This data has been published monthly since March 2023, and is available at the following link:
